Working on the great room:

The scaffold is about 6 feet off the floor, on lockable casters.
The white hose attaches my Porter Cable Quicksand to the central vac.
The odd loking grey thing in the lower right is a 250 Watt Metal Halide flood light.
Eqivalent to a 1200 Watt incandescent light bulb, except daylight color.
The black thing on the ceiling is a 1 Watt Luxeon LED that runs from the battery
backup syustem for the smoke detectors. It lights the whole room with about moonlight
bright white light, automatically turns on when dark in the room.
There are about 150 copies of the repeating pattern.
The main floor is red oak, the zig zag is walnut, the thin strip is ash.
GRK 4x40 trim head screws are good for fastening the first strips, and when too close to walls for nailing. Especially when you don't want to hit the radiant floor heating...



The floor with 4 coats of Waterlox original sealer / finish applied:
